(KNSI) – The Stearns County Sheriff’s Office is releasing more details about what led to a large police presence in Rockville near Grand Lake.

On Monday, a 911 call came in about a possible harassment restraining order violation at a home on County Road 8. The caller also reported hearing the suspect fire a gun multiple times in an unknown direction.

Deputies arrived and set up a perimeter around the suspect’s property. The Stearns-Benton SWAT team was called to help search and clear the home and outbuildings. The suspect was not found. According to a press release, a search warrant led to police finding several firearms.

On Tuesday, the suspect was seen in Marty and stopped. The suspect was taken into custody without incident and is being held at the Stearns County Jail pending formal charges.
